Interesting trip to Norfolk VA and the Tidewater area this past weekend while I was having all the domain problems. It's a fascinating place that I plan to visit again soon for a more detailed research excursion. But here are two shots from this weekend:

The first is a former Food Fair location on Little Creek Road in Norfolk. Its exterior is quite well preserved, despite having been recycled as a Dollar Tree location. This is actually one of the first former Food Fairs I've actually seen "live and in person", and I hope to visit more soon.

The second is related since it's pretty obviously a former Food Fair-owned J.M. Fields department store. This one is apparently about to be torn down; it sits right next to the area that Virginia Beach is redeveloping as the "downtown" it never really had. I assume it's been abandoned a long time, as it still amazingly bears the logo of the long-defunct HQ (Home Quarters) chain, which hasn't existed in more than fifteen years, if I recall correctly.
